It generally causes asymptomatic infection, but can cause mild diarrhea. The presence of coronavirus antibodies can be used to screen cats for the presence of coronavirus infection and as an adjunct in diagnosing clinical coronavirus infection. • fcov is common • fcov only leads to fip in a small percentage of cats

Instead, you should follow good hygiene routines including washing your hands before and after any contact with your pet, their food and bedding. Protect yourself when caring for a sick pet by following the same precautions recommended for people caring for an infected person at home.
